Understanding Transition Metals

Before we explore why silver is a transition metal, let's first understand what defines a transition metal. Transition metals are located in the center of the periodic table, from Groups 3 to 12. They are characterized by their ability to form multiple oxidation states, exhibit diverse colors in their compounds, and often form complex ions. Additionally, they tend to form multiple bonds with non-metal elements and display variable valency.

Why Silver is Considered a Transition Metal

Despite its position in Group 11, silver exhibits properties that are more akin to transition metals than main group metals. Here are a few reasons why silver is classified as a transition metal:

  • Variable Oxidation States: Silver can exhibit multiple oxidation states, including +1, +2, and even +3, although the +1 state is the most stable. This is a characteristic shared with transition metals.
  • Formation of Complex Ions: Silver forms complex ions, such as [Ag(NH3)2]+ and [Ag(CN)2]-, which is another property of transition metals. These complexes exhibit unique colors and properties, contributing to silver's classification as a transition metal.
  • Conductivity and Metallic Bonding: Silver is an excellent conductor of heat and electricity, which is a result of its metallic bonding. This property is shared with many transition metals.
  • Reactivity and Catalysis: Silver exhibits reactivity patterns similar to those of transition metals. It can act as a catalyst in various chemical reactions, and it forms a wide range of compounds with other elements.

Silver's Unique Properties

While silver shares many properties with transition metals, it also exhibits some unique characteristics. For instance, silver is the best conductor of heat and electricity among all metals, even surpassing copper. This exceptional conductivity makes silver invaluable in electronics and electrical applications. Additionally, silver has the highest reflectivity of any metal, making it an excellent choice for mirrors and other reflective surfaces.
